Thermal Energy Storage – TES. Sand is cheap, readily available and can be used to store thermal energy at much higher temperatures upto 1000°c, compared to water limited at 100°c turning to steam. With sand slowly releasing that heat, as a thermal mass.

A high humidity environment, such as near the coast, or in high rainfall regions, often needs low cost, simple, to silent or passive measures to keep humidity reduced in the home for comfort and health, discouraging mould.

Solar hot water: is more efficient than heating water electrically. A large well insulated hot water storage tank is also one of the best storage batteries for heat/cold. This could be coupled with a thermal Sand Battery for longer heat storage/transfer.
